Navarro Research and Engineering is recruiting aWaste Treatment Systems Engineerin Oak Ridge, TN.
Navarro Research & Engineering is an award-winning federal contractor dedicated to partnering with clients to advance clean energy and deliver effective solutions for complex challenges in the nuclear and environmental fields. Joining Navarro means being a part of an exceptional team committed to quality and safety while also looking for innovative strategies to create value for the client’s success. Headquartered in Oak Ridge, Tennessee, Navarro has active programs in place across the nation for DOE/NNSA, NASA, and the Department of Defense.
The Waste Treatment Systems Engineer will provide technical and management support for Navarro’s waste contract at Y-12. This position will support engineering activities associated with waste treatment operations, equipment performance, process reliability, and technical problem resolution in a chemical or nuclear industry environment. The engineer will work with project, operations, maintenance, and client personnel to help ensure treatment processes and supporting systems are managed safely, effectivelywith standard code and contract requirements.
